EquipmentShare Litigation Paralegal in Columbia, Missouri

EquipmentShare is Hiring a Litigation Paralegal

EquipmentShare is looking for a skilled Litigation Paralegal to join our legal team that will report to our Associate General Counsel - Litigation & Employment. The Litigation Paralegal will be responsible for supporting all phases of the litigation process as well as executing a number of administrative tasks. The successful candidate should have a strong background in litigation and be able to manage a variety of tasks and deadlines in a fast-paced environment.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Execute administrative duties (calendar depositions, hearings and deadlines, manage logistics, organize case files, manage legal invoices etc)

  • Organize and manage litigation pleadings and discovery and employment matters, using internal Matter Management software (LawVu), ensuring all documents are filed in a timely manner

  • Set up outside counsel law firms in legal invoicing system, review bills, and coordinate with other departments to ensure payment to firms and other legal vendors

  • Coordinate CLE compliance and licensing requirements of attorneys in the Legal Department

  • Assist attorneys with responding to discovery, including document production and subpoenas

  • Monitor deadlines and ensure compliance with applicable laws and regulations

  • Assist with litigation hold obligations, including the collection and retention of devices and documents subject thereto

  • Assist with case settlement documentation and payments

  • Liaise with outside counsel as needed

Skills & Qualifications

  • 5+ years experience as a litigation paralegal

  • Paralegal associate degree or other relevant certification highly preferred

  • Proven working experience as a litigation paralegal

  • Extensive computer skills including pro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and experience using multiple softwares and technology platforms to manage matters, contracts, invoices, documents, etc.

  • Applicable knowledge of motions, discovery, evidence, litigation documentation, court rules and procedures, practices etc.

  • Excellent organizational and time management skills

  • Outstanding written and oral communication skills

  • Strong attention to detail

  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ple tasks and deadlines in a fast-paced environment
